1 In finem. Psalmus David. Exaudiat te Dominus in die tribulationis; protegat te nomen Dei Jacob.
To the choirmaster a psalm of David. May he answer you Yahweh in a day of trouble may it set on high you [the] name of - [the] God of Jacob.
2 Mittat tibi auxilium de sancto, et de Sion tueatur te.
May he send help your from [the] sanctuary and from Zion may he support you.
3 Memor sit omnis sacrificii tui, et holocaustum tuum pingue fiat.
May he remember all offerings your and burnt offering your may he accept! (Selah)
4 Tribuat tibi secundum cor tuum, et omne consilium tuum confirmet.
May he give to you according to heart your and every plan your may he fulfill.
5 Lætabimur in salutari tuo; et in nomine Dei nostri magnificabimur.
We will shout for joy - at victory your and in [the] name of God our we will raise a banner may he fulfill Yahweh all requests your.
6 Impleat Dominus omnes petitiones tuas; nunc cognovi quoniam salvum fecit Dominus christum suum. Exaudiet illum de cælo sancto suo, in potentatibus salus dexteræ ejus.
Now I know that he delivers - Yahweh anointed his he answers him from [the] heavens of holiness his with [the] mighty deeds of salvation of right [hand] his.
7 Hi in curribus, et hi in equis; nos autem in nomine Domini Dei nostri invocabimus.
These chariotry and these horses and we - [the] name of Yahweh God our we bring to remembrance.
8 Ipsi obligati sunt, et ceciderunt; nos autem surreximus, et erecti sumus.
They they bow down and they fall and we we arise and we have kept upright.
9 Domine, salvum fac regem, et exaudi nos in die qua invocaverimus te.
O Yahweh save! the king may he answer us on [the] day call out we.
